Three days after Brady Bunch TV legend Florence Henderson ripped into her one-time co-star Christopher Knight’s marriage to reality star Adrianne Curry, the My Fair Brady star has released the following scathing statement in response:
"I feel compelled to respond to recent statements made in the press by my long time friend Florence Henderson about my marriage to Adrianne Curry.
Let me begin by saying that I love Adrianne with all my heart and can’t begin to imagine life without her. Our marriage is as true and certain as the love we share as husband and wife. Although we met under the most unlikely circumstances our romance then and relationship now is as real as any that have ever been created.
"It hurts me deeply that someone that I have loved and respected for so many years; someone that has held an esteemed position in my life would discuss overtly negative personal opinions about my marriage in a public forum. Since I was a child I looked up to Florence as a consummate professional and as a woman of unique class. I can only hope these recent comments are an aberration or better yet, taken out of context.
"My love for Adrianne may have emerged and blossomed from uniquely odd circumstances. Yet the challenges this had created for us seem to pale in comparison to the challenge it has created for some persons to believe in us. It is no secret that Florence and Adrianne don’t see eye to eye. In truth I can empathize with both sets of views but in the struggle I am hoping one day these two women will bridge their generation and philosophical differences, calling my marriage a sham helps so very little.
"I put forth the hope that one day both Adrianne and Florence, both of whom have played an integral role in my life, will find a way to come together in a peaceful and respectful way. In the mean time the sanctity of my marriage should not be called into question."
Sincerely,
Christopher Knight

For several generations of TV viewers, Brady Bunch star Florence Henderson was the ideal suburban mom, never saying anything that wasn’t cheery and uplifting to her brood of six TV children. Well, it wasn’t the Carol Brady we all know and love who startled reported at a Television Critics Association event in L.A. today when she ripped into TV son Christopher Knight’s reality show marriage.
While promoting her upcoming Hallmark Channel movie Ladies of the House, Florence made it pretty clear that Christopher’s foray into reality TV, which includes stints on The Surreal Life and two seasons of My Fair Brady, which saw the actor tie the knot to fellow reality star alum, America’s Next Top Model champ Adrianne Curry, didn’t exactly do wonders for his personal life.
While Florence admitted that she offered her advice to Chris and Adrianne before their 2006 marriage, she then sighed, adding, "Maybe [now] I’ll come and counsel the divorce."
August 24th, 2007
America’s Next Top Model winner
Adrianne Curry tells
OK! that she and her hubby of one year,
Brady Bunch alum
Christopher Knight, are so committed to making their high-profile relationship work that they have opted to seek professional help.
OK! caught up with the model/reality star as she hosted the launch of the elite, new Von Dutch Watches Collection at the Tourneau store in Midtown Manhattan, where she revealed that she and Chris “are in counseling right now and doing a lot of hard work.”
With thoughts of a family looming in the near distance, Adrianne stressed that she wants to “feel that we can have kids and everything is going to be fine.” Through therapy, Adrianne’s helping her husband learn how to give positive reinforcement for a job well done and reminding him there’s no boss in marriage. “Sometimes Chris feels superior over me because of his age. I remind him in a relationship it’s all about equality, and if he wants to hold that position, maybe he should start a company and get some employees,” she laughed.
